BlockBeats news: On January 11, blockchain analytics firm TRM Labs reported that Iran's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) has been transferring approximately $1 billion through two UK-registered cryptocurrency exchanges, Zedcex and Zedxion, since 2023, in an effort to circumvent international sanctions.


Transactions related to the IRGC (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ps) accounted for 56% of the total volume of two exchanges from 2023 to 2025, with most transactions using USDT on the Tron network. The funds increased from approximately $24 million in 2023 to $619 million in 2024 and $410 million in 2025. The two exchanges claimed to comply with anti-money laundering regulations but did not respond to requests for comment. (The Block)
